Used in Organic Electronics Industry:
2,3'-bithiophene-5'-carbaldehyde is used as a key component in the synthesis of organic electronic materials due to its distinctive electronic properties and structural characteristics. It serves as a crucial building block for creating innovative materials with potential applications in various electronic devices.
Used in Organic Light-Emitting Diodes (OLEDs):
In the field of OLEDs, 2,3'-bithiophene-5'-carbaldehyde is utilized as a material for the development of light-emitting layers. Its properties contribute to the efficiency and performance of OLEDs, making it a valuable component in the design and fabrication of these devices.
Used in Organic Photovoltaics (OPVs):
2,3'-bithiophene-5'-carbaldehyde is employed as a material in the construction of organic photovoltaic cells. Its role in these devices is to enhance the light absorption and charge transport properties, which are essential for improving the overall efficiency and performance of OPVs.
Used in Optoelectronic Devices:
Beyond OLEDs and OPVs, 2,3'-bithiophene-5'-carbaldehyde is also used in other optoelectronic devices. Its electronic properties make it suitable for applications where the manipulation of light and its interaction with electronic components is necessary, such as in sensors, communication devices, and imaging systems.
Check Digit Verification of cas no
The CAS Registry Mumber 893736-91-9 includes 9 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 6 digits, 8,9,3,7,3 and 6 respectively; the second part has 2 digits, 9 and 1 respectively.
Calculate Digit Verification of CAS Registry Number 893736-91:
(8*8)+(7*9)+(6*3)+(5*7)+(4*3)+(3*6)+(2*9)+(1*1)=229
229 % 10 = 9
So 893736-91-9 is a valid CAS Registry Number.

Comparative study of new and known thienyl derivatives of ene-yne benzylamine as mammalian squalene epoxidase inhibitors

Analogs of the well-known squalene epoxidase inhibitor (SE) NB-598 (2) have been prepared and tested as cholesterol biosynthesis inhibitors in HepG2 cells. Among the compounds tested, the vinylthiophene analog 4 and the tertiary amide derivative of thiophene 8 emerged as potent human SE inhibitors and probably bind to the enzyme in a very similar manner as NB-598 (2). Surprisingly enough, compounds 4 and 8, contrary to NB-598, are poor inhibitors of rat SE, thus further demonstrating major differences between mammalian enzymes from different species.
